| KJV Lexicon I will ransom padah (paw-daw') to sever, i.e. ransom; gener. to release, preserve -- at all, deliver, by any means, ransom, (that are to be, let be) redeem(-ed), rescue, surely. them from the power yad (yawd) a hand (the open one (indicating power, means, direction, etc.), of the grave sh'owl (sheh-ole') Hades or the world of the dead (as if a subterranean retreat), including its accessories and inmates -- grave, hell, pit. I will redeem ga'al (gaw-al') to redeem (according to the Oriental law of kinship), i.e. to be the next of kin (and as such to buy back a relative's property, marry his widow, etc.); them from death maveth (maw'-veth) death (natural or violent); concretely, the dead, their place or state (hades); figuratively, pestilence, ruin -- (be) dead(-ly), death, die(-d). O death maveth (maw'-veth) death (natural or violent); concretely, the dead, their place or state (hades); figuratively, pestilence, ruin -- (be) dead(-ly), death, die(-d). I will 'ehiy (e-hee') where -- I will be (Hos. 13:10, 14) be thy plagues deber (deh'-ber) a pestilence -- murrain, pestilence, plague. O grave sh'owl (sheh-ole') Hades or the world of the dead (as if a subterranean retreat), including its accessories and inmates -- grave, hell, pit. I will 'ehiy (e-hee') where -- I will be (Hos. 13:10, 14) be thy destruction qoteb (ko'-teb) extermination -- destruction. repentance nocham (no'-kham) ruefulness, i.e. desistance -- repentance. shall be hid cathar (saw-thar') to hide (by covering), literally or figuratively -- be absent, keep close, conceal, hide (self), (keep) secret, surely. from mine eyes `ayin (ah'-yin) an eye; by analogy, a fountain (as the eye of the landscape) | New American Standard (©1995) Shall I ransom them from the power of Sheol?
